About the Business

Quilter plc is a leading wealth management business, helping to enable brighter financial futures for every generation. Quilter oversees £141.2 billion in customer investments (as of December 2025). It has an adviser and customer offering spanning financial advice, investment platforms, multi-asset investment solutions, and discretionary fund management. The business is comprised of two segments: Affluent and High Net Worth.

Affluent encompasses the financial planning business, Quilter Financial Planning, the Quilter Investment Platform and Quilter Investors, the multi-asset investment solutions business. High Net Worth includes the discretionary fund management business, Quilter Cheviot, together with Quilter Cheviot Financial Planning – offering a highly personalised service to private clients, charities, trustees, and professional partners. Quilter Cheviot has presence throughout the UK, Ireland and Channel Islands.

About the Role

  • Level: 2
  • Department: Adviser and Client Servicing
  • Location: Southampton
  • Contract Type: 12 month FTC (roles starting mid June)

This is a critical role where you will be the face of the company. Your service is vital to our adviser satisfaction; you will be administering their policies, answering their queries, responding to their complaints, helping them set up their accounts and finding solutions of financial products they need. The role may involve supporting a variety of different business areas, including the administering of new clients’ pensions, investments, money-in, money-out, transfers and various other departments.

Excellent attention to detail and communication is needed when preparing letters and other financial documents. You will ensure all adviser requests are processed within a timely manner as per our Service Level Agreements, you will do this efficiently and professionally for all our advisers, providers, and visitors via phone and email. Keeping your knowledge of our products and services up to date will be vital to ensure you deliver the most appropriate outcome for the adviser.
